1987 Chev Pick-up

Fuel System Malfunction When stopped Always

Q:  vehicle won't idle properly - when I disconnect the timing setup wire (beige ith black strip) it idles at 5-600 rpm fine when reconnected it starts at 2000 idles down to 1000 but when you put it in gear does not have enough power to keep running and stalls -0 also the tach is showing 900 then jumps every so often to maybe 1500 and you can hear it surge


A:  Engine timing is not right . That wire you mentioned removes the ability of the computer to correct for spark advance . Your problem is a timing issue . If the engine has " jumped timing " which can happen with chain or belt systems , then you will have the problem you now face . Get a good book on timing , load up on good feelings , and prepare for some real work . If this is a belt driven timing system , it may help to position the gears , like the camshaft gear , very slightly away from the correct point . This is because when you tighten the belt idler pulley , the gear will be pulled into the correct position . Very few books will tell you this . I learned the hard way .

1950 Chev Pick-up

Drive Train / Driveline Upgrade Not applicable Not applicable

Q:  Hi, I'm Troy from Georgia. I have a 1950 Chev 3/4 ton pick up with 'suicide wheels.' Do you know if wheels from another Chev would fit?? Thank you.


A:  Suicide wheels???.... Does that mean they look so bad that when ya look at them you just want to commit........?? Well okay..... Measure the centre of the bolt hole to the centre of any 'across from it' bolt hole...... Then it is 5 bolt or 6 bolt or what ever you are looking for that is 4 1/2 or 5 1/4 or... etc..... That should help you at the wrecking yard with a tape measure.... Ed
